World Wrestling Entertainment’s Mixed Martial Arts Potential
If WWE were to associate itself with MMA -- as it has attempted to do in the past (in 2006 WWE held meetings with DreamStage) -- the WWE brand *might* be a detriment. It's tough to say for sure; sentiments like that are common in the MMA-fan world and from the MMA practitioner's perspective, but does the entire potential audience for MMA, or an MMA-WWE hybrid, agree? The US audience for pro-wrestling was once quadruple what it is today. Whether or not the effort would be accepted by serious sports fans, it could still be profitable and popular.
Shane McMahon has discussed it in interviews before. It seems a good possibility that WWE will head in this direction in the future, one way or another.
